Men’s New Balance 480 Sneakers

Inspired by original game-day silhouettes, the 480 is simple, clean and classic sneaker for men. Manufactured in Maine and debuting in 1983, the 480 was worn by legendary pro players like James Worthy and M.L. Carr throughout the decade and quickly developed a cult following thanks to classy lines, crisp aesthetics and chunky EVA soles.

Are New Balance 480 good for wide feet?

The 480's are designed with a comfortable standard width and can accommodate wider feet comfortably. However if you have very wide feet, always consider half a size larger for additional room if needed or go in store for a fitting test. 

Are New Balance 480's good for walking?

Yes, the New Balance 480 offers good cushioning and support, making them perfect for walking and other daily activities.

When did the 480 come out?

The original New Balance 480 basketball shoe was first released in 1983. It was the first basketball shoe ever made by New Balance. The current 480's are part of New Balance’s classic footwear line.

How to best clean your New Balance 480's

Clean your New Balance 480's with a gentle brush to remove surface dirt, followed by wiping with a damp cloth and some mild detergent. Always remember air-dry away from direct sunlight or heat sources to prevent damage.
